What is a Roofing Subcontractor Agreement?
The Roofing Subcontractor Agreement is essential for construction projects in Hong Kong where specialized roofing work is required. This document is typically used when a main contractor needs to engage a specialized roofing contractor for part of a larger construction project. It addresses specific requirements under Hong Kong law, including compliance with the Buildings Ordinance, Construction Sites (Safety) Regulations, and other relevant legislation. The agreement covers crucial elements such as scope of work, safety requirements, payment terms, warranties, and dispute resolution mechanisms, while considering local factors such as extreme weather conditions and specific building regulations. It's particularly important in Hong Kong's dense urban environment where roofing works often involve additional complexity due to height restrictions, adjacent buildings, and stringent safety requirements.

About the Roofing Subcontractor Agreement
A Roofing Subcontractor Agreement is a specialized construction contract that governs the relationship between a main contractor and a roofing subcontractor in Hong Kong. This document establishes clear terms for roofing work within larger construction projects, ensuring both parties understand their obligations under Hong Kong's comprehensive construction regulatory framework.
When do you need this document?
You need a Roofing Subcontractor Agreement when your construction project requires specialized roofing expertise that your main contracting team cannot provide. This typically occurs in commercial developments, residential complexes, industrial buildings, and renovation projects where specific roofing materials or techniques are required. The document becomes essential when working on high-rise buildings where safety regulations are particularly stringent, or when the project involves specialized roofing systems like green roofs, solar panel installations, or waterproofing solutions. You'll also need this agreement when the project owner's architect or quantity surveyor specifies particular roofing standards that require specialist knowledge and certification.
Key legal considerations
Your Roofing Subcontractor Agreement must address several critical legal elements to protect both parties. Insurance coverage is paramount, as roofing work involves significant risks - ensure the subcontractor maintains adequate public liability insurance and employees' compensation insurance as required under the Employees' Compensation Ordinance (Cap. 282). Payment terms should specify milestone payments tied to completed work stages, retention amounts, and final payment conditions. Include comprehensive safety provisions that outline responsibilities for fall protection, equipment safety, and weather-related work suspensions. The agreement should clearly define the scope of work, including materials specifications, quality standards, and completion deadlines. Warranty clauses are crucial for roofing work - specify the warranty period for different roofing elements and the subcontractor's obligations for defect rectification. Include termination clauses that protect both parties and establish procedures for handling variations to the original scope of work.
Legal requirements in Hong Kong
Your agreement must comply with Hong Kong's construction regulatory framework, particularly the Buildings Ordinance (Cap. 123) which governs building standards and construction practices. The Construction Sites (Safety) Regulations (Cap. 314) impose specific safety requirements for roofing work, including mandatory safety training, fall protection systems, and weather condition protocols. Under the Factories and Industrial Undertakings Ordinance (Cap. 59), both parties have obligations for worker safety and site conditions. The subcontractor must hold valid business registration and any required trade licenses for roofing work. If the project involves building modifications or new construction, ensure compliance with Building Authority approval requirements and any conditions imposed by the project's building permit. The agreement should reference applicable Hong Kong standards for roofing materials and installation methods. Include provisions for statutory inspections and certifications required during the roofing work phases, and ensure the agreement addresses obligations under the Employment Ordinance (Cap. 57) if the subcontractor employs workers directly on your site.
GOVERNING LAW
Applicable law
This Roofing Subcontractor Agreement is drafted to comply with Hong Kong law. Key legislation includes:
Cap. 123 Buildings Ordinance: Regulates building standards, structural requirements, and construction practices in Hong Kong, including requirements for roofing works
Cap. 314 Construction Sites (Safety) Regulations: Specific regulations for construction site safety, including provisions for working on roofs and fall protection requirements
Cap. 282 Employees' Compensation Ordinance: Mandates insurance and compensation requirements for work-related injuries, crucial for high-risk construction work
Cap. 57 Employment Ordinance: Governs employment relationships and may affect subcontractor arrangements, including provisions for wages and working conditions
Cap. 311 Air Pollution Control Ordinance: Relevant for controlling dust and emissions during roofing works and construction activities
Cap. 354 Waste Disposal Ordinance: Governs the disposal of construction waste and materials from roofing works
Cap. 26 Contract (Rights of Third Parties) Ordinance: Affects how third parties may enforce terms of the contract, relevant for complex construction projects
